The primary goal of the National Institute for Occupational Safety and Health (NIOSH) is to promote healthy workplace environments. This focus encompasses a wide array of initiatives aimed at preventing workplace illnesses and injuries, which is fundamental to ensuring worker safety and health across various industries. NIOSH engages in research, develops recommendations, and provides guidance on occupational health practices, all aimed at fostering environments where employees can work safely.

While conducting workplace audits, enforcing federal laws, and offering training sessions are important aspects of occupational safety, they fall more under the roles of various safety agencies and organizations, rather than the primary goal of NIOSH itself. NIOSH’s overarching mission is rooted in research and prevention, which ultimately supports the creation of healthier workplaces. This proactive approach is critical in addressing potential health hazards before they impact workers.
